Description of Work

This is a repost. Previous applicants must reapply to be considered.

This position is responsible for technical work supporting higher level technicians or engineers in route location surveying. This position requires the performance of a wide variety of standardized and non-standardized tasks and assignments in compiling, analyzing, computing, editing, and processing field data. This work involves limited decision making and use of judgment. The successful applicant must perform a full range of calculations and computations. This position is subject to both inside and outside environmental conditions.

In this role you will perform:

  • Work as a part of an engineering survey crew under supervision of higher-level technicians or engineers

  • Basic field or office technical assignments in connection with highway route location surveys of projects

  • A variety of survey instrument operations and/or CADD and computer operations in the surveying and creation of plan sheets and survey data including hydraulic surveys, complex horizontal alignments and setting photogrammetric controls, property condemnation and Global Positioning System (GPS) field work.

  • Operation of Electronic Engineering Survey Equipment

  • Operation of CADD equipment.

  • Complete Courthouse research.

  • Steps to maintain safety of self and worksite.

Knowledge, Skills and Abilities / Competencies

  • Demonstrated ability to communicate technical information verbally including via handheld radio, and perform basic internet skills such as online property searches.

  • Experience with minimum basic skills in math including geometry, trigonometry, and algebra.

  • Demonstrated ability to follow oral or written procedures and instructions given by others.

  • Demonstrated ability to work as a member of a team in less complex assignments such as collecting DTM data or photogrammetric and topographical features in the field for plan sheet preparation.
